Output d668c7d00fdcf54b8f18b35212e875044f3d5cddba5abfb4065427cb6a7ace32:0

value
569473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e7abb064324e732eae62e073bc51dd60c9afc86 OP_EQUAL
address
3G8yiKdgKiDapsMBgfSNYoznqNmBA1Vgt7
transaction
d668c7d00fdcf54b8f18b35212e875044f3d5cddba5abfb4065427cb6a7ace32
spent
true